What is a credit report?

A credit report can be defined as a financial document that is issued by a credit bureau or financial institution with detailed information about an individual's credit history based on the following:

  • Credit balances.
  • Open and closed credit accounts.
  • Employment history.

In conclusion, an individual's race or ethnicity are sensitive information and as such should not be included in a credit report by any credit bureau or financial institution.
